   Politics : Strasbourg: the fight for LGBT rights is not over yet
Eight human rights activists from five CIS countries had an internship in Strasbourg on January 24-29. The trip was organized by the European Office of the International Lesbian and Gay Association ILGA-Europe for representatives of countries acting within the PRECIS project. The Moldovan non-governmental organization “GenderDoc-M” was represented by the women’s program coordinator Anastasia Danilova.

   Community : If you cannot speak, be silent. Or the topic of activists’ “roundtable” discussion on the freedom of association
Already at the press conference, the organizers of the “Rainbow over the Dniester-2009” festival declared that they renounced the idea of holding a peaceful manifestation to support the anti-discrimination law. The reason was lack of guarantees on the part of authorities concerning the manifestation security. Alexei Marcicov, president of GenderDoc-M Information Centre, and Boris Balanetchi, director of the organization, declared that the renouncement was a kind of protest against the violation of the right to freedom of association guaranteed by the Constitution to all citizens, including those who consider themselves sexual minorities.
